This guide, presented by experts from Brownells, clarifies the critical differences between the ArmaLite AR-10 and the DPMS/LR-308 (AR-308) patterns. It highlights key distinctions in receiver cuts, handguard interfaces, internal components like bolts and gas tubes, and buffer systems. While many parts are not interchangeable, some components such as fire control groups and furniture are compatible. The information is crucial for builders to avoid compatibility issues and ensure proper assembly of .308 AR-style rifles.

This guide details the significant parts compatibility challenges inherent in building 9mm AR-15 platforms, contrasting them with the standardization of 5.56 AR-15s. It highlights issues with bolt geometry, trigger compatibility, proprietary systems, and magazine feed angles. The video emphasizes the need for thorough research and potential manual fitting due to the lack of universal specifications in the 9mm AR market, advising builders to expect 'teething pains'.
This video provides a detailed breakdown of parts compatibility across various Smith & Wesson M&P pistol generations and models, including the original M&P, M&P Compact, M&P Shield, and M2.0 variants. Firearm Support Technician Caleb Savant clarifies which components, such as barrels, recoil springs, sights, and magazines, can be interchanged between M1.0 and M2.0 platforms. He also highlights specific exceptions like extractors, slide releases, and trigger assemblies, noting that the striker and striker safety are universally compatible across all M&Ps. The video also addresses unique compatibility for .45 ACP variants and pre-2010 manufactured M&P models, offering valuable guidance for owners looking to upgrade or maintain their firearms.
